✔✔If several concurrent transactions are executed over the same data set and the
second transaction updates the database before the first transaction is finished, the
...property is violated and the database is no longer consistent.

[1] Atomicity
[2] Consistency
[3] Durability
[4] Isolation - ✔✔[4] Isolation

✔✔... has been enhanced with extensions that support OLAP type processing and data
generation.

[1] SQL
[2] DBMS
[3] DBLC
[4] SDLC. - ✔✔[1] SQL

✔✔Non- volatile data, which of the options below is considered to have a data
environment that is relatively static?

a. Operational database
b. Data warehouse
c. Data Processor - ✔✔b. Data warehouse

✔✔____ is a measurement of the density of the data held in the data cube.

A. Compactness
B. Concentration
C. Mass
D. Sparsity - ✔✔D. Sparsity

,✔✔____ are numeric measurements or values that represent a specific business aspect
or activity.

A. Tables
B. Schemas
C. Facts
D. Attributes - ✔✔C. Facts

✔✔When you ____ the data, you are aggregating the data to a higher level.

A. drill down
B. drill up
C. wrap up
D. roll up - ✔✔D. roll up

✔✔In most modern relational DBMSs, such as IBM DB2, Microsoft SQL Server, and
Oracle, a new database implementation requires the creation of special storage-related
constructs to house the end-user tables. These constructs include ____.

A. segments
B. constraints
C. indexes
D. table spaces - ✔✔D. table spaces

✔✔____ design is the process of selecting the data storage and data access
characteristics of the database.

A. Time
B. Network
C. Logical
D. Physical - ✔✔D. Physical

✔✔In the ________________ stage, data modelling is used to create an abstract
database structure that represents real-world objects in the most realistic way possible.

A. physical design
B. ER verification
C. conceptual design
D. logical design - ✔✔C. conceptual design

✔✔Data warehouse contains historical data over long time horizon

True
False - ✔✔True

, ✔✔Steps in developing the conceptual model include:

A. identifying the main business rules
B. identifying the main entities
C. identifying all relationships
D. all of the above - ✔✔D. all of the above

✔✔The aim of ________________ is to map the conceptual model into a form which
can then be implemented on a relational DBMS.

A. physical design
B. ER verification
C. conceptual design
D. logical design - ✔✔D. logical design

✔✔What is the first step in converting the ER model from the conceptual design phase
into a set of relations?

A. Create Relations for Strong Entities
B. Map multivalued attributes
C. Create Relations for Weak Entities
D. Map binary relations - ✔✔A. Create Relations for Strong Entities

✔✔___________________ requires the definition of specific storage or access
methods that will be used by the database.

A. logical design
B. conceptual design
C. Translation of logical relations into tables
D. physical design - ✔✔D. physical design

✔✔Selecting the most suitable _________________ is very important to ensure that the
data is stored efficiently and data can be retrieved as quickly as possible.

A. DBMS
B. file organization
C. indexes
D. logical relations - ✔✔B. file organization
